What is the Month End Close Process?

The month end close process is a systematic approach of maintaining business records and reviewing documentation to ensure its accuracy.

It involves performing meticulous review of: the company’s balance sheet, intercompany trades, and additional internal documents like income, expenses, and bank statements. A crucial piece of the month end close process is also executing account reconciliation.

Why is the Month End Close Process Important?

While the month end close process may be a regulated requirement for your business, it’s also of great value for internal operations and decision-making. It helps business leaders and stakeholders understand how the company is faring at any point in time.

By concluding the month end close process in a timely and consistent manner, you are able to:

  • Spot and prevent fraud
  • Locate account discrepancies
  • Fix mistakes
  • Perform the year-end close more easily
  • Maintain up-to-date financial records
  • Streamline tax filing
  • Reduce stress

What are the Steps of the Month End Close Process?

Let’s dive a bit deeper into the required steps of the month end close process. This way, it becomes easy to see how and where an automation software like SolveXia can transform the way your business flows.

1. Collect and Record

At first, you’ll need to collect all your data to make sure that all transactions have been properly recorded. This involves your ERP, payroll, taxes, employee vacation, interest expenses, fixed assets, inventory, etc. It also requires you to post journal entries to cover amortization and depreciation.

2. Close Books

After you reconcile all your accounts and ensure that transactions are in alignment, you can close the accounting period’s books. Don’t forget to reconcile prepaid accounts and intercompany accounts (if you’re operating a parent company to subsidiaries).

3. Analyze and Report

Review your account analysis with stakeholders to review how money has been spent and how revenue is being generated. Once everything is in order, prepare any reporting and documentation for internal/external audits.

How Long Does the Month End Close Process Take?

The month end close process timing depends on different variables. For example, how many people are in your accounting department? How many transactions do you deal with per month? What systems do you use? Are you performing it manually or automating the process?

That’s just an idea of what can affect the time it could take. Per a survey published via CFO, the top 25% of companies responded that they could close in 4.8 days or less, whereas others needed more than 10 calendar days to get it done.

Conservatively, you can say that most companies close in about 6.4 calendar days. But again, the number can vary greatly.

What Does Accounting Need for the Month End Close?

In order to conduct the month end close process, your accounting team needs to have their hands on a lot of different information. For example, they need access to:

  • Total revenue
  • Petty cash total
  • Financial statements
  • Inventory count
  • Total fixed assets
  • Balance sheet
  • Income and expense accounts
  • General ledger
  • Bank account information

As you can see from this list alone, there are a lot of moving parts. It’s necessary to keep all data organized and make it available to those who need it to prevent bottlenecks and delays.

What are the Challenges of Month End Close?

When your accounting team is left scrambling to get their hands on the information they need (like the list above), it delays the whole process.

While it is a direct and clear process, the month end close is often filled with its fair share of challenges (but it’s mostly due to organization rather than a lack of experience or understanding).

Consider these common hurdles:

1. Decentralized Data

As described, decentralized data is one of the greatest challenges during the month end close process. When you store your financial statements across desktops and spreadsheets, it creates a major setback for the professionals who need the information readily available to work with.

2. Unclear Process

The month-end close process varies by business. It’s crucial to have a set (and preferably standardized) process that’s defined before it begins. This way, employees are properly trained and aware of their responsibilities.

3. Manual Mistakes

With manual records and disparate spreadsheets, the chances are high that there will be errors in the documents.

4. Lack of Visibility

What is a Month End Close Checklist?

Given the multiple steps and data involved in the month end close process, a month-end closing checklist makes sure that nothing gets left behind.

Remember to check the following:

  • Cash
  • Inventory
  • Fixed assets
  • Accounts payable
  • Accounts receivable
  • accrued taxes
  • Intercompany accounts
  • Notes payable
  • Accrued payroll and vacation
  • Expenses
